Solarium repair services involve fixing and restoring the structural integrity and appearance of sunrooms or glass-enclosed spaces attached to a property. These repairs typically address issues such as cracked or broken glass panels, damaged framing, leaks, or malfunctioning seals that can compromise the safety and functionality of the solarium. Skilled service providers can assess the extent of damage, replace broken components, and ensure that the structure remains secure and visually appealing. Proper repairs help maintain the comfort and usability of the space, allowing homeowners to enjoy their sunroom year-round.
Many common problems lead homeowners to seek solarium repair services. Leaking roofs or windows are frequent concerns, often caused by worn-out seals or damaged flashing. Cracked or shattered glass panels not only diminish the aesthetic appeal but also pose safety risks. Additionally, warped or rotting framing can weaken the overall structure, making it unsafe or less energy-efficient. Service providers can diagnose these issues and implement targeted repairs to prevent further damage, extend the lifespan of the solarium, and restore its intended function.

The overview below groups typical Solarium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Bel Air, MD.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or solarium repairs, such as replacing glass panels or sealing leaks, generally range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the scope of work and materials needed.
Moderate Repairs - More extensive repairs, including frame reinforcement or partial structural fixes, usually cost between $600-$2,000. These projects are common for homeowners seeking to restore their solarium’s integrity without a full overhaul.
Major Renovations - Larger, more complex projects like significant frame repairs or upgraded glazing can range from $2,000-$5,000. Fewer projects push into this tier, typically involving substantial modifications or older structures needing extensive work.
Full Replacement - Replacing an entire solarium or glass enclosure often costs $10,000 or more, depending on size and materials. Local contractors handling full replacements can provide estimates tailored to the specific scope and design preferences.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
